//! Access denial response configuration for RLS policies.
//!
//! Controls what happens when an RLS policy denies access:
//! - `SILENT` (default): row filtered, no error, no info leak.
//! - `ERROR`: structured error returned to the client with code/message/detail.
//!
//! ```sql
//! CREATE RLS POLICY read_own ON users FOR READ
//! USING (user_id = $auth.id)
//! ON DENY ERROR 'INSUFFICIENT_SCOPE' MESSAGE 'You can only read your own data'
//!
//! CREATE RLS POLICY admin_only ON config FOR READ
//! USING ($auth.roles CONTAINS 'admin')
//! ON DENY SILENT
//! ```
use serde::{Deserialize, Serialize};
/// How the system responds when an RLS policy denies access.
#[derive(Debug, Clone, Default, PartialEq, Eq, Serialize, Deserialize)]
pub enum DenyMode {
/// Row is silently filtered from results. No error, no info leak.
/// This is the default and the most secure option — the client
/// cannot distinguish "row doesn't exist" from "access denied".
#[default]
Silent,
/// Structured error returned to the client.
/// Contains code, message, and optional detail for programmatic handling.
Error(DenyError),
}
/// Structured denial error returned when `DenyMode::Error` is configured.
#[derive(Debug, Clone, PartialEq, Eq, Serialize, Deserialize)]
pub struct DenyError {
/// Application-level error code (e.g., "INSUFFICIENT_SCOPE", "ACCOUNT_SUSPENDED").
pub code: String,
/// Human-readable message.
pub message: String,
/// Optional machine-readable detail.
#[serde(default, skip_serializing_if = "Option::is_none")]
pub detail: Option<String>,
}
/// Error code taxonomy for access denial.
///
/// These are the standard codes returned in `DenyError::code`.
/// Callers can also define custom codes via the DDL.
pub struct DenyCodes;
impl DenyCodes {
/// No valid credentials presented.
pub const UNAUTHORIZED: &'static str = "UNAUTHORIZED";
/// Valid credentials but insufficient permissions/scope.
pub const INSUFFICIENT_SCOPE: &'static str = "INSUFFICIENT_SCOPE";
/// Account is suspended.
pub const ACCOUNT_SUSPENDED: &'static str = "ACCOUNT_SUSPENDED";
/// Account is banned.
pub const ACCOUNT_BANNED: &'static str = "ACCOUNT_BANNED";
/// Rate limit exceeded.
pub const RATE_LIMITED: &'static str = "RATE_LIMITED";
/// Usage quota exceeded.
pub const QUOTA_EXCEEDED: &'static str = "QUOTA_EXCEEDED";
/// RLS policy denied read access.
pub const RLS_READ_DENIED: &'static str = "RLS_READ_DENIED";
/// RLS policy denied write access.
pub const RLS_WRITE_DENIED: &'static str = "RLS_WRITE_DENIED";
}
/// Map a `DenyMode::Error` to an HTTP status code.
pub fn deny_to_http_status(code: &str) -> u16 {
match code {
DenyCodes::UNAUTHORIZED => 401,
DenyCodes::INSUFFICIENT_SCOPE
| DenyCodes::ACCOUNT_SUSPENDED
| DenyCodes::ACCOUNT_BANNED
| DenyCodes::RLS_READ_DENIED
| DenyCodes::RLS_WRITE_DENIED => 403,
DenyCodes::RATE_LIMITED | DenyCodes::QUOTA_EXCEEDED => 429,
_ => 403, // Default to forbidden for unknown codes.
}
}
/// Map a `DenyMode::Error` to a PostgreSQL SQLSTATE code.
pub fn deny_to_sqlstate(code: &str) -> &'static str {
match code {
DenyCodes::UNAUTHORIZED => "28000", // invalid_authorization_specification
DenyCodes::INSUFFICIENT_SCOPE => "42501", // insufficient_privilege
DenyCodes::ACCOUNT_SUSPENDED => "42501", // insufficient_privilege
DenyCodes::ACCOUNT_BANNED => "42501", // insufficient_privilege
DenyCodes::RATE_LIMITED => "53300", // too_many_connections (closest match)
DenyCodes::QUOTA_EXCEEDED => "53400", // configuration_limit_exceeded
DenyCodes::RLS_READ_DENIED => "42501", // insufficient_privilege
DenyCodes::RLS_WRITE_DENIED => "42501", // insufficient_privilege
_ => "42501",
}
}
/// Build a structured JSON error response for access denial.
pub fn deny_to_json(deny: &DenyError, policy_name: &str, collection: &str) -> serde_json::Value {
let mut resp = serde_json::json!({
"error": {
"code": deny.code,
"message": deny.message,
"policy": policy_name,
"collection": collection,
}
});
if let Some(ref detail) = deny.detail {
resp["error"]["detail"] = serde_json::Value::String(detail.clone());
}
resp
}
/// Parse an `ON DENY` clause from DDL parts.
///
/// Syntax:
/// - `ON DENY SILENT`
/// - `ON DENY ERROR 'CODE' MESSAGE 'text' [DETAIL 'text']`
pub fn parse_on_deny(parts: &[&str]) -> Result<DenyMode, String> {
if parts.is_empty() {
return Ok(DenyMode::Silent);
}
let mode = parts[0].to_uppercase();
match mode.as_str() {
"SILENT" => Ok(DenyMode::Silent),
"ERROR" => {
if parts.len() < 2 {
return Err(
"ON DENY ERROR requires a code: ON DENY ERROR 'CODE' MESSAGE '...'".into(),
);
}
let code = parts[1].trim_matches('\'').to_string();
let message = parts
.iter()
.position(|p| p.to_uppercase() == "MESSAGE")
.and_then(|i| {
// Join everything after MESSAGE until DETAIL or end.
let msg_start = i + 1;
let msg_end = parts[msg_start..]
.iter()
.position(|p| p.to_uppercase() == "DETAIL")
.map(|j| msg_start + j)
.unwrap_or(parts.len());
if msg_start < msg_end {
Some(
parts[msg_start..msg_end]
.join(" ")
.trim_matches('\'')
.to_string(),
)
} else {
None
}
})
.unwrap_or_else(|| format!("Access denied by RLS policy (code: {code})"));
let detail = parts
.iter()
.position(|p| p.to_uppercase() == "DETAIL")
.and_then(|i| {
if i + 1 < parts.len() {
Some(parts[i + 1..].join(" ").trim_matches('\'').to_string())
} else {
None
}
});
Ok(DenyMode::Error(DenyError {
code,
message,
detail,
}))
}
other => Err(format!(
"unknown ON DENY mode: '{other}'. Expected SILENT or ERROR"
)),
}
}
#[cfg(test)]
mod tests {
use super::*;
#[test]
fn parse_silent() {
let mode = parse_on_deny(&["SILENT"]).unwrap();
assert_eq!(mode, DenyMode::Silent);
}
#[test]
fn parse_error_with_code_and_message() {
let parts = vec![
"ERROR",
"'INSUFFICIENT_SCOPE'",
"MESSAGE",
"'You cannot access this'",
];
let mode = parse_on_deny(&parts).unwrap();
match mode {
DenyMode::Error(err) => {
assert_eq!(err.code, "INSUFFICIENT_SCOPE");
assert_eq!(err.message, "You cannot access this");
assert!(err.detail.is_none());
}
_ => panic!("expected Error mode"),
}
}
#[test]
fn parse_error_with_detail() {
let parts = vec![
"ERROR",
"'RLS_READ_DENIED'",
"MESSAGE",
"'denied'",
"DETAIL",
"'policy: read_own'",
];
let mode = parse_on_deny(&parts).unwrap();
match mode {
DenyMode::Error(err) => {
assert_eq!(err.code, "RLS_READ_DENIED");
assert_eq!(err.detail, Some("policy: read_own".into()));
}
_ => panic!("expected Error mode"),
}
}
#[test]
fn default_is_silent() {
assert_eq!(DenyMode::default(), DenyMode::Silent);
}
#[test]
fn http_status_mapping() {
assert_eq!(deny_to_http_status(DenyCodes::UNAUTHORIZED), 401);
assert_eq!(deny_to_http_status(DenyCodes::INSUFFICIENT_SCOPE), 403);
assert_eq!(deny_to_http_status(DenyCodes::RATE_LIMITED), 429);
}
#[test]
fn sqlstate_mapping() {
assert_eq!(deny_to_sqlstate(DenyCodes::UNAUTHORIZED), "28000");
assert_eq!(deny_to_sqlstate(DenyCodes::INSUFFICIENT_SCOPE), "42501");
assert_eq!(deny_to_sqlstate(DenyCodes::RATE_LIMITED), "53300");
}
#[test]
fn json_response_structure() {
let err = DenyError {
code: "INSUFFICIENT_SCOPE".into(),
message: "Access denied".into(),
detail: Some("Requires admin role".into()),
};
let json = deny_to_json(&err, "admin_only", "config");
assert_eq!(json["error"]["code"], "INSUFFICIENT_SCOPE");
assert_eq!(json["error"]["policy"], "admin_only");
assert_eq!(json["error"]["collection"], "config");
assert_eq!(json["error"]["detail"], "Requires admin role");
}
}
